    Cas Latency

    The HPE 32GB 2400Mhz Pc4-19200 Cas-17 Ecc Reg Dual Rank DDR4 288-Pin Ram RAM features a Cas Latency of 17. Cas Latency, also known as CL, refers to the delay between a command being sent to the memory and the memory responding.

    Ecc Support

    The HPE 32GB 2400Mhz Pc4-19200 Cas-17 Ecc Reg Dual Rank DDR4 288-Pin Ram RAM provides ECC (Error-Correcting Code) support with a value of 1. ECC is a feature that detects and corrects memory errors, ensuring data integrity and system stability.

    Data Integrity and Reliability

    ECC support is crucial in environments where data integrity is of utmost importance. The ECC feature detects and corrects single-bit errors that may occur during data transmission or storage.     Registered

    The HPE 32GB 2400Mhz Pc4-19200 Cas-17 Ecc Reg Dual Rank DDR4 288-Pin Ram RAM is registered, meaning it includes a register component that helps with controlling and synchronizing memory operations.

    Enhanced Memory Performance

    Registered memory, also known as buffered memory, improves memory performance by reducing the electrical load on the memory controller. It allows for increased memory capacity and stability in systems with a large number of memory modules.
